How Much Does Elliottdata Pay for employees?

As of July 2026, the average hourly salary for employees at Elliottdata in the United States is $37. This translates to an approximate annual wage of $77,766. Salaries at Elliottdata typically range from $33 to $42 hourly, reflecting the diverse roles and experience levels within the company. Elliottdata’s salaries are influenced by a wide range of factors including job role, department, years of experience, and location.

What Is the Cost of Living Near Chesterfield?

Understanding the cost of living near Chesterfield is key to truly evaluating a salary offer or your current compensation at Elliottdata.
Chesterfield's Cost of Living Index is approximately 108.3 (8.3% more expensive than US average; 21.7% more than MO average). Affluent St. Louis suburb (West County), high housing costs. MetroBus. When planning your budget based on a salary from Elliottdata, consider these typical monthly expenses:
Expense Category Estimated Monthly Cost Key Considerations / Notes
Housing (1-BR Apt Rent) $1,400 - $2,100+ A significant portion of Elliottdata salary. Location choices impact this heavily.
Utilities (Basic) $140 - $230 Electricity, Heating, Cooling, Water etc.
Public Transportation MetroBus access (varies) Essential for most commuters; car ownership is costly.
Groceries (Single Person) $420 - $620 Can be higher with more dining out or specialty stores.
Personal & Leisure $430 - $750+ Dining out, entertainment, shopping. Highly variable.
Healthcare (Individual) $390 - $710+ Varies significantly by plan & employer contribution.
Subtotal (Excluding Taxes) $2,830 - $4,410+ This subtotal does not include income taxes (federal, state, local), which can significantly impact your take-home pay.
